In short: A lovely two-lap course through woodlands, with the odd field bunged in.
In full: I really enjoyed this race!

It seemed to be well-organised by friendly people; my only mild criticism is that they could've made it clearer where the runners were expected to assemble for the start, once we'd all made our way to the wildlife reserve. The start-line announcements were clear and concise. There were marshals everywhere they were needed.

The course winds through woodland for the most part, with the occasional stretches across fields. It was gently undulating, with the only real slope being that right before the finish! Most of the course was on bare earth through the woods, with grass of course when running across or around the fields; I think there were a couple of stretches on an artificial surface, too. There were about four short muddy sections, enough to get your feet a bit damp for a while, but no worse than that.

Although not a tough course, it winds through the trees, and the paths are often narrow, making passing tricky. That's not a criticism, it's part of the fun of this type of course. Obviously the potential for PBs is therefore reduced, but faster runners can still do well. One short section has runners coming at you from the opposite direction, but it's well-marshalled and isn't a problem.

Some of the marshals were a bit lifeless, but again that's just a mild criticism. I wasn't expecting a water station at the half-way point, and it was muchly appreciated! The water station was later re-sited so that it was a minute's walk behind the finishing line.

There's ample parking at the race HQ. No goody bag (which is refreshing!), but finishers get a voucher for a free cup of tea or coffee back at the race HQ. There was also a splendid selection of homemade cakes!

Overall, a great little local race that I'd highly recommend to both experienced and beginner runners.
